About 勇波 呉
勇波 呉 is a scholar working on Mechanical Engineering,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Mechanics of Materials, Aerospace Engineering and Biomedical Engineering, having authored 25 papers that have together received 430 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Thermography and Photoacoustic Techniques (4 papers), Advanced Sensor and Energy Harvesting Materials (4 papers), Non-Destructive Testing Techniques (3 papers), Innovative Energy Harvesting Technologies (3 papers), Radar Systems and Signal Processing (2 papers), Conducting polymers and applications (2 papers), Welding Techniques and Residual Stresses (2 papers) and Advanced Battery Technologies Research (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Polymers and Plastics (106 citations), Biomedical Engineering (228 citations), Mechanical Engineering (176 citations), Electrical and Electronic Engineering (144 citations) and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ials (45 citations) 勇波 呉 has collaborated with scholars based in China, United Kingdom and United States. Frequent co-authors include Xue Wang, Ya Yang, Zhong Lin Wang, Fei Wang, Ziyu Huang, Chengkuo Lee, Yushen Hu, Xiongjun Wu, Gui Yun Tian and Yun Peng. Their work appears in journals such as Combustion and Flame, Journal of Energy Storage, Scientific Reports, The International Journal of Advanced Manufacturing Technology and Metals.
